The Cultural Paradigm of Myth in Prose of T.N. Tolstaya
Abstract
This article is devoted to the analysis of culture paradigm of a myth in T. Tolstaya’s creation. The author of the article shows complicated attitude of the writer to the myth and ambiguity of the status of mythological images. Inspite of the fact that the most part of it isn’t written in a serious manner, in the prose of Tolstaya there could also be found examples of ontologization of the mythological images, which are created with the help of modernism’s model, two characters are considered in the article: kys from an eponymous novel and Sirin from the short story «Svidanie s ptitcey» («The Meeting with a Bird»). But these images turn out to be linked with the comic episodes, which particularly discredit the ontological status of the myth. This combination of mythologization and demythologization are considered in the article as the typical trait of postmodern art.
